NeNe Leakes Responds to Possibility of Kim Zolciak's Return to 'RHOA'


Examiner.com:
NeNe Leakes has no problem with Kim Zolciak returning to "The Real Housewives of Atlanta," as long as Kim will fully participate in the show. All About The Real Housewives reported on Monday, Jan. 13, that NeNe responded to the possibility of Kim returning to the show with a slight diss on Kim's work ethic. 

NeNe was on Andy Cohen's "Watch What Happens Live" on Sunday night. A viewer tweeted the show asking NeNe if she wants Kim to return. 

“I’m not against Kim returning to 'The Real Housewives of Atlanta,' as long as she’s willing to work,” NeNe responded with a laugh.

NeNe's feeling that Kim was lazy towards the end of her time as a housewife was shared by the other housewives. During a group meeting in a restaurant midway through season five, NeNe, along with Cynthia Bailey, Phaedra Parks, Kandi Burruss, Porsha Stewart, and Kenya Moore, told Kim that they felt that ever since she got married and had her babies, she didn't want anything to do with them anymore, as evidenced by her reluctance to take part in group outings. The confrontation resulted in Kim storming out of the restaurant, her last appearance on the show.

Kim Zolciak recently revealed that she's open to returning to "The Real Housewives of Atlanta," despite her less than warm departure. 

"Now that I'm done having babies, I can't say that I wouldn't go back. For the most part, I enjoyed my time on the show," she told a magazine in December.
